**ABOUT WOMEN’S CENTRE OF YORK REGION (WCYR)**
Based in York Region, the Women’s Centre of York Region (WCYR) provides education, counselling and skills development opportunities to support women from diverse communities as they strengthen and sustain their personal growth and economic independence. Our services and programs are offered in an anti-racist, anti-oppressive, trauma-informed, women-centred environment.
**PROGRAM DESCRIPTION**
The First Step Program at WCYR is a new multifaceted program aimed to complement existing services by providing service users a central access point and individualized system navigation to understanding what community services are available to meet their needs, how they access them and receive the one-on-one support needed to take the first step. Additionally, the program will offer two group programs annually for women to learn the basics of essential workplace digital skills and volunteer placement opportunities for women to gain valuable work experience, enhance soft skills and build their professional network.
***
WCYR is currently seeking a Service Navigator who will be responsible for acting as a point of contact for new program participants, potential clients and community. The Service Navigator will incorporate workshops for women and the community to learn about the services available, GBV resources and promote social inclusion. Additionally, The Service Navigator will work alongside community partners to provide economic development opportunities and training. The Service Navigator will conduct intake and screening, provide crisis intervention, support, safety planning and advocacy to women, as well as make appropriate referrals to community services and provide case management.
**RESPONSIBILITIES INCLUDE PROVIDING THE FOLLOWING ACTIVITIES**:
**WORKSHOPS**: Coordinate the delivery of a minimum of 11 economic readiness, GBV support and resources, and women's wellness workshops. All workshops will be provided periodically throughout the year in a hybrid group format. Workshop facilitators will include community agencies and WCYR program staff as applicable. Workshops will include:
- 4 GBV workshops provided quarterly about the support and resources available to survivors of GBV.
- 3 Life-skills and women's wellness workshops.
- 4 Employment readiness workshops.
**ECONOMIC READINESS**: Coordinate opportunities for employment training and support.
- Coordinate and recruit participants for two annual three-week training programs focused on essential computer skills.
- Coordinate monthly volunteer placements for 24 women annually.
**SYSTEM NAVIGATION**: Provide system navigation, referral support, and wraparound services such as transportation, technology or childcare to service users as an ongoing service both virtually and in-person.
**FOCUS GROUPS** Host 1-2 annual focus groups to improve services for 2SLGBTQQIA+ & nonbinary individuals.
